In the Heart of Belo Horizonte

In the afternoon, I found myself in the bustling city of Belo Horizonte. Known to the locals as BH (pronounced /be-a-ga/), Belo is a city located in southeastern Brazil, in the state of Minas Gerais, known for its hilly topography and rich cultural heritage, with influences from Portuguese colonialism, African culture, and indigenous traditions.

When in Paris: The Art Squat of Paris

So, you’ve been to the Louvre, Orsay, and Rodin museums and are on the look for a different set of art. Consider going to 59 Rue Rivoli, also known as The Art Squat of Paris. This conspicuously Hausmanian building along the street of Rivoli houses galleries and studios of counterculture art.
